Always check the advance mechanism....they are usually worn and rusty.
And check the vacuum advance. When I bought my 69 the PO had slapped in a well-used hei. Milage was horrible, so I checked the vacuum advance, it didn't work. Bought a complete upgrade kit with hotter coil and performance module, advance module, springs & weights, cap & rotor. I also found the weights rusted in place, so I had been runniing only 6* advance at speed. Got 9 mpg on a road trip before the upgrade. Now I'm running 42* total advance, and am getting 14 mpg on the highway.

As far as voltage to the hei, they were designed to run anywhere from 11 to 15 volts. I don't know what the output voltage change is within that range, but if your module burnt out it was either a bad module, the voltage regulator was set way to high, dielectric grease hadn't been used or a static field had been introduced to the module. It wouldn't have been the fault of standard voltage. I'm not saying that the module won't last longer on the reduced voltage, it probably will. But it does raise another issue, what will happen if the alternator dies and the voltage at the hei drops to 8 volts? Will the hei have enough spark to run the engine?
